      Our Philadelphia Water Heater Services

      Water Heater Repair

      A malfunctioning water heater can disrupt your day and cause considerable inconvenience. Whether you’re facing a lack of hot water, unusual noises, or leaks from your water heater, our expert plumbers are skilled at diagnosing and repairing all types of water heater problems. We can repair oil and electric-powered water heaters, as well as direct vent and powered vent units. 

      Water Heater Replacement & Installation

      Whether you’re installing a new water heater or replacing an old one, our team is ready to assist. We can help you choose the right water heater that fits your needs and budget, and then carry out a professional installation to ensure optimal performance and longevity. Our installation services include both traditional tank-based and energy-efficient tankless water heaters, as well as electric, oil, direct vent, and powered vent models. 

      Water Heater Maintenance

      Regular maintenance is crucial to extend the life of your water heater and maintain its efficiency. Our maintenance service includes a comprehensive check of all the components, sediment flush, and adjustment of settings if necessary. By scheduling routine water heater service in Philadelphia, you can avoid unexpected breakdowns and save money on energy costs.

      We’ve Helped Service These Customers in Your Area!

      Fill Valve Repair
      3/18/25

      When a homeowner was dealing with a continuously running toilet, they called us for help. During our inspection, we discovered that the issue was a broken fill valve, which we repaired. By the time we finished, the toilet stopped running and returned to proper functionality.

      Furnace Repair
      3/18/25

      We responded to a customer call after a homeowner discovered that there were loud banging noises coming from her furnace. Our technician discovered that the issue was a cracked heat exchanger. After fixing it, we restored the furnace to proper functioning and resolved the issue for good.

      AC Repair
      3/17/25

      One of our customers noticed water pooling around her indoor AC unit and discovered that the floor near the vents was damp. During our evaluation, we discovered that the culprit was a clogged condensate drain line. We unclogged the drain line which permanently stopped the water pooling.

      Well Casing Repair
      3/17/25

      We answered a call from a customer who was dealing with murky, discolored water coming from their faucets. Our team found that the issue was a damaged well casing, which it repaired to get rid of the discoloration for good.

      Pipe Leak
      3/16/25

      We received a call from a customer who was complaining about low water pressure in the shower. When we arrived on-site, we discovered that other faucets throughout the home were having a similar issue, which we found was due to a hidden pipe leak. After a pipe repair, we restored proper water flow to all of the plumbing fixtures throughout the property.

      Air Filter Replacement
      3/16/25

      A customer called us when their furnace stopped working on a cold winter day. After we inspected the unit, we discovered that the air filters were extremely clogged, which was causing the system to shut down due to overheating. We eliminated the issue by replacing the clogged filters with new ones.

      AC Repair
      3/16/25

      A customer noticed a musty, moldy odor coming from their AC. We found that excess moisture buildup had caused mold to grow within the ductwork. Our team addressed both issues – the excess moisture and the mold, which eliminated the smell.

      Well Service
      3/16/25

      When an unpleasant smell caused a customer’s water to become undrinkable, they called us for help. We found that the issue was contamination from nearby sources that were affecting the water quality. After performing a water treatment, we eliminated the smell and made the home’s water drinkable again.
